All Projects → beihu-stack → beihu-boot

beihu-stack / beihu-boot

Licence: Apache-2.0 license
企业级快速开发框架集,提供各种组件的模板方法包装,简化使用成本,供参考学习!

Programming Languages

java
68154 projects - #9 most used programming language
TSQL
950 projects

Projects that are alternatives of or similar to beihu-boot

Milkomeda
Spring extend componets which build from experience of bussiness, let developers to develop with Spring Boot as fast as possible.(基于Spring生态打造的一系列来自业务上的快速开发模块集合。)
Stars: ✭ 117 (+265.63%)
Mutual labels:  zookeeper, quartz, mybatis
Zheng
基于Spring+SpringMVC+Mybatis分布式敏捷开发系统架构,提供整套公共微服务服务模块:集中权限管理(单点登录)、内容管理、支付中心、用户管理(支持第三方登录)、微信平台、存储系统、配置中心、日志分析、任务和通知等,支持服务治理、监控和追踪,努力为中小型企业打造全方位J2EE企业级开发解决方案。
Stars: ✭ 16,163 (+50409.38%)
Mutual labels:  zookeeper, quartz, mybatis
Cronner
Cronner 是一个分布式定时任务框架,支持作业依赖、分片、失效转移、集中配置和监控。
Stars: ✭ 51 (+59.38%)
Mutual labels:  zookeeper, quartz
Commonx
基础框架
Stars: ✭ 57 (+78.13%)
Mutual labels:  zookeeper, quartz
Springboot Templates
springboot和dubbo、netty的集成,redis mongodb的nosql模板, kafka rocketmq rabbit的MQ模板, solr solrcloud elasticsearch查询引擎
Stars: ✭ 100 (+212.5%)
Mutual labels:  zookeeper, mybatis
Cookbook
🎉🎉🎉JAVA高级架构师技术栈==任何技能通过 “刻意练习” 都可以达到融会贯通的境界,就像烹饪一样,这里有一份JAVA开发技术手册,只需要增加自己练习的次数。🏃🏃🏃
Stars: ✭ 428 (+1237.5%)
Mutual labels:  zookeeper, mybatis
Java Sourcecode Blogs
Java源码分析 【源码笔记】专注于Java后端系列框架的源码分析,每周持续推出Java后端系列框架的源码分析文章。
Stars: ✭ 448 (+1300%)
Mutual labels:  zookeeper, mybatis
Jeeplatform
一款企业信息化开发基础平台,拟集成OA(办公自动化)、CMS(内容管理系统)等企业系统的通用业务功能 JeePlatform项目是一款以SpringBoot为核心框架,集ORM框架Mybatis,Web层框架SpringMVC和多种开源组件框架而成的一款通用基础平台,代码已经捐赠给开源中国社区
Stars: ✭ 1,285 (+3915.63%)
Mutual labels:  zookeeper, mybatis
JavaEE-projects
存放一些自己写的还有从不同开源社区fork下来的JavaEE项目,其中就不乏一些很多企业单位都在用的源码。
Stars: ✭ 43 (+34.38%)
Mutual labels:  zookeeper, mybatis
Albert
这个是我个人网站的项目,欢迎贡献代码,力求能够应用到实际工作中java相关的大多数技术栈。有兴趣请Star一下,非常感谢。qq交流群:587577705 这个项目将不断地更新!生产环境:
Stars: ✭ 168 (+425%)
Mutual labels:  zookeeper, mybatis
Xbin Store
模仿国内知名B2C网站,实现的一个分布式B2C商城 使用Spring Boot 自动配置 Dubbox / MVC / MyBatis / Druid / Solr / Redis 等。使用Spring Cloud版本请查看
Stars: ✭ 2,140 (+6587.5%)
Mutual labels:  zookeeper, mybatis
Highdsa
2018年本科毕设项目,已更新所有开发和部署文档。基于Dubbo、SSM、Shiro、ELK、ActiveMQ、Redis等实现的一套高可用、高性能、高可扩展的分布式系统架构,实现可支持业务的基础公共服务,API使用Restful风格对外暴露。已经实现的包括:发送邮件服务、FastDFS文件存储服务、ELK实时日志查询服务、Redis缓存服务、Mybatis数据库、阿里短信推送、Goeasy消息推送、Druid监控、ActiveMQ消息队列、shiro权限认证、cas单点登录、权限配置web系统、移动端后台系统。持续更新中......
Stars: ✭ 385 (+1103.13%)
Mutual labels:  zookeeper, mybatis
RuoYi-Vue-Oracle
🎉 (RuoYi)官方仓库 基于SpringBoot,Spring Security,JWT,Vue & Element 的前后端分离权限管理系统
Stars: ✭ 225 (+603.13%)
Mutual labels:  quartz, mybatis
Smartsql
SmartSql = MyBatis in C# + .NET Core+ Cache(Memory | Redis) + R/W Splitting + PropertyChangedTrack +Dynamic Repository + InvokeSync + Diagnostics
Stars: ✭ 775 (+2321.88%)
Mutual labels:  zookeeper, mybatis
Burry.sh
Cloud Native Infrastructure BackUp & RecoveRY
Stars: ✭ 260 (+712.5%)
Mutual labels:  zookeeper, minio
Eshop Soa
EShop基于Dubbo实现SOA服务化拆分,并基于RocketMQ解决了分布式事务(新版SpringBootSOASkeleton)
Stars: ✭ 65 (+103.13%)
Mutual labels:  zookeeper, mybatis
vacomall
☀️☀️ 基于 dubbo 实现的分布式电商平台。
Stars: ✭ 42 (+31.25%)
Mutual labels:  zookeeper, mybatis
taotao-cloud-project
微服务开发脚手架,包括大数据模块、微服务模块、前端模块。基于Spring Cloud Alibaba的微服务架构。提供技术框架的基础能力的封装,减少开发工作,只关注业务,包含了工作以来的工作总结和技术沉淀
Stars: ✭ 76 (+137.5%)
Mutual labels:  zookeeper, mybatis
Superman
Superman是什么:构建Java 高级开发技术的知识体系,从基础不断打怪升级成为超人之路(更新中.......)
Stars: ✭ 106 (+231.25%)
Mutual labels:  zookeeper, mybatis
Learningsummary
涵盖大部分Java进阶需要掌握的知识,包括【微服务】【中间件】【缓存】【数据库优化】【搜索引擎】【分布式】等等,欢迎Star~
Stars: ✭ 201 (+528.13%)
Mutual labels:  zookeeper, mybatis

Beihu-Boot

企业级快速开发框架集,提供各种组件的模板方法包装,简化使用成本,供参考学习!

本项目基于SpringBoot、SOFAStack、Api-Boot以及企业开发常用Java技术栈
版本:

v1.0.4

包含:
模块 组件 特点描述
mongo-beihu-boot-starter MongoDB 开箱即用,支持读写分离
redis-beihu-boot-starter Redis 开箱即用,序列化、分布式锁等
web-beihu-boot-starter Web 开箱即用,SofaRPC、Request、Response、Retrofit、异常、邮件等包装
mybatis-enhance-beihu-boot-starter Mybatis-Enhance 开箱即用,支持类jOOQ、JPA。支持代码生成
mybatis-pageable-beihu-boot-starter Mybatis 结合Mybatis-Enhance组件,分页查询支持
datasource-beihu-boot-starter MySQL 开箱即用,动态数据源支持
security-oauth-jwt-beihu-boot-starter Security+Oauth2 开箱即用
minio-beihu-boot-starter Minio 开箱即用,对象存储(文件、视频、音频等),支持永久链接
quartz-beihu-boot-starter Quartz 开箱即用,分布式定时任务支持,简化使用
anti-scrapy-beihu-boot-starter Anti-Scrapy 开箱即用,反爬虫(屏蔽:恶意请求、渠道刷量等)
zookeeper-beihu-boot-starter Zookeeper 简单包装curator工具到SpringBoot,操作Zookeeper
dingtalk-beihu-boot-starter Dingtalk 开箱即用,集成钉钉机器人通知API
mutil-elasticsearch-beihu-boot-starter Elasticsearch 开箱即用,多ES数据源支持,基于Spring Elasticsearch and Jest
retrofit-beihu-boot-starter Retrofit 开箱即用,支持类似Feign的注解式Http远程调用支持,提供识别远程转本地调用支持
使用方式:
  1. clone源码
  2. 本地maven需配置阿里云maven仓库服务
  3. IDEA需安装Lombok插件
  4. 使用IDEA自带的maven图形界面,选择 beihu-boot -> Lifecycle -> install 引入依赖
  5. 所有开箱组件,对应都有相应的sample使用示例,如果未发现使用示例的Starter,一般整合在beihu-boot-web-sample中,否则就真的没有示例
  6. 使用sample需要配置application.properties文件中的配置文件
TODO:
重要:

本项目用于整合学习各路大神优秀的Coding设计,包含本人的一些拙劣代码,如有意见,尽情提Issue。 涉及相关大牛代码部分已保留完整源作者信息,如您确定影响到您的个人权益,请联系我立刻下线,比心!

官方:

[SpringBoot](https://github.com/spring-projects/spring-boot)

[SOFAStack](https://www.sofastack.tech/)

肩膀:

[Api-Boot](https://github.com/minbox-projects/api-boot)

[tangcent](https://github.com/tangcent)

Note that the project description data, including the texts, logos, images, and/or trademarks, for each open source project belongs to its rightful owner. If you wish to add or remove any projects, please contact us at [email protected].